What affects the price

When you call, we look at several things to help pin down your rates. Insurance carriers weigh your current age, your location, and your overall health history. Your choice of deductible is another big factor; picking a higher one often lowers your monthly payment, while a lower deductible keeps your out-of-pocket costs down if you need care. Your specific coverage needs—like how often you visit a doctor or if you need prescription drug help—also shift the final amount.
